State of Alliance from the top Alliance Raiding GMs

I am the GM/RL of Consequence-Stormrage (US). Myself and the majority of the other US top 100 Alliance GMs (all 7 of us) would like to bring an increased awareness on the current state of faction imbalance and would like to continue to shed light on this issue before it’s too late. It’s no surprise to the WoW community that Alliance has been slowly losing players throughout the years and currently, in Shadowlands, the speed at which Alliance is dying is more rapid than it was in the past.

  1. Guilds Moving Horde: This expansion alone, many guilds have either died or moved Horde for a variety of reasons. It seems that the common issue that makes a guild move Horde is recruitment issues. For starters, on Alliance, players tend to be extremely loyal to their guild and rarely want to leave. Not saying this is a bad thing, but with full guilds or players leaving to horde for more opportunities it is getting harder to find players to fill roles in your guild. As a result, this will force the hand of Alliance guilds to move horde and expand their recruitment to a bigger pool of players to try and plug holes before the guild dies.
  2. Hall of Fame/Warmode: It seems that Hall of Fame/Warmode (especially HoF) were systems put in to try and balance factions and promote faction pride. I think Warmode had decent success in promoting a Horde vs Alliance narrative in early BFA, but as time went on that started to die down. Also, Alliance Hall of Fame early on showed some success in motivating Alliance guilds to try and get better, but as tiers went on more and more guilds realized that Hall of Fame for Alliance was not as prestigious as it sounded and the Horde guilds getting HoF were on average significantly better than their Alliance guild counterparts.
  3. Issues with LFG: The Alliance looking for group community is extremely small and there are not many opportunities for even core end game systems like 15+ keys or PvP. From solo casual players to mythic raiders, this results in making access to end game content harder and/or less enjoyable than it should be.
  4. Concerns for the Future: As time goes on and more players/guilds leave Alliance, I feel that the US WoW community will slowly turn into the current OCE scene where most of their players are on one faction. In my personal opinion, what is the point of a faction divide when one of the factions is significantly weaker than the other?

We aren’t going to list potential solutions because we feel like it is not our place, and I know Reddit will have much to say, but something we would like from the developers is a roadmap or path to help re-energize Alliance. If that isn’t possible, at a minimum consideration for cross-faction play so that we can play with our friends who left for Horde (and who knows, maybe that is all we need).

We all love Alliance and have made it our home. We constantly jump through extra hoops to stay here, and we do it for the love of WoW and the Alliance. Thanks for hearing us out!

Alliance already have racials as good or better than Horde. In MDI or AWC tournaments, most players choose Alliance (even though their live characters are Horde). No amount of buffed Alliance racials is going to be worth taking on the penalty of playing on the side with only about 10% of end-game players, unless you buff the racials by such a ridiculous amount that you just end up with 90% of players on Alliance side.

The only possible solution is allowing Alliance and Horde players to form guilds and groups together.
